$44,025 Salary in Indiana: Take-Home Pay After Tax
Earning $44,025 in Indiana leaves you with $36,070 after all taxes. Federal income tax, IN state tax, and FICA together claim 18.1% of gross pay.
Full Tax Breakdown — $44,025 in Indiana (Single Filer)
| Tax Item | Amount | Rate |
|---|---|---|
| Gross Salary | $44,025 | — |
| Federal Income Tax | − $3,245 | 7.4% |
| IN State Income Tax | − $1,343 | 3.0% |
| Social Security (6.2%) | − $2,730 | 6.2% |
| Medicare (1.45%+) | − $638 | 1.5% |
| Total Taxes | − $7,955 | 18.1% |
| Take-Home Pay | $36,070 | 81.9% |

Indiana Tax Overview
Indiana uses a flat 3.05% income tax rate applied to all taxable income, regardless of earnings level. The simplicity means a $50,000 earner and a $200,000 earner pay the exact same marginal rate — a design that favors higher earners compared to graduated bracket systems. County income taxes add 0.5%–2.9% depending on county.
